The Walt Disney Company Sr Manager, Machine Learning Engineering in New York, New York

Overview:

The vision of the Machine Learning (ML) Engineering team at Disney is to drive and enable ML usage across several domains in heterogeneous language environments and at all stages of a project’s life cycle, including ad-hoc exploration, preparing training data, model development, and robust production deployment. The team is invested in continual innovation on the ML infrastructure itself to carefully orchestrate a continuous cycle of learning, inference, and observation while also maintaining high system availability and reliability. We seek to maximize the positive business impact of all ML at Disney streaming by supporting key product functions like personalization and recommendation, fraud and abuse prevention, capacity planning, subscriber growth and lifecycle intelligence, and so on.

We’re looking for an engineering leader interested in leading the Model Engineering team (part of ML Platform) that builds interfaces, tooling and services to develop and deploy ML models, host and manage them in a high-availability and low-latency production ecosystem. The leader will drive the technical strategy, partner with platform partners and stakeholders, seek feedback, and focus on continuous development and improvement of the ML runtime, and simplified user onboarding.
